Selecting the right copy paper weight is the key to achieving crisp prints, preventing frustrating printer jams, and ensuring your documents look professional. Paper weight is measured in GSM (Grams per Square Meter), with standard office paper typically ranging from 70 GSM to 100 GSM. Choosing the correct weight depends on whether you are printing high-volume internal drafts, double-sided reports, or premium client presentations. Understanding how these weights interact with your specific office equipment will help you make the most cost-effective and practical choice for your daily tasks.
What Does Paper Grammage (GSM) Actually Mean?
GSM stands for Grams per Square Meter, which is the global metric standard for measuring paper density and weight. Instead of measuring the physical thickness of a single sheet with a caliper, GSM calculates how much one square meter of the paper weighs in grams. This standardized measurement allows you to compare paper weights accurately across different brands and manufacturers without relying on subjective terms like “heavy” or “light.”
In contrast, some regions use basis weight (measured in pounds), which refers to the weight of a ream of paper in its uncut base size. Because base sizes vary significantly by paper type—such as bond, text, or cover paper—basis weight can be confusing to compare. GSM provides a consistent, universal scale where a higher number always indicates a heavier sheet of paper, regardless of its uncut dimensions.

While a higher GSM generally corresponds to a thicker and stiffer sheet, thickness is not solely determined by weight. The manufacturing process, fiber composition, and the level of compression applied during production can make a 70 GSM sheet from one brand feel slightly different from another. You can verify the physical feel, stiffness, and suitability of a specific brand by handling a sample sheet before purchasing in bulk.
How GSM Affects Your Printing and Copying Results
The weight of your paper directly influences how smoothly it moves through your office equipment. Very light paper may lack the structural stiffness required to feed reliably through automatic document feeders, leading to multi-sheet pulls or crumpling. Conversely, exceptionally heavy paper may fail to bend around the tight rollers of standard desktop printers, causing immediate paper jams and potential roller wear.

Ink behavior also changes significantly depending on the paper density. Lighter papers have lower opacity, which increases the risk of ink bleed-through and show-through, particularly when using liquid inkjet inks or printing double-sided documents. Laser printers, which use dry toner fused by heat, are slightly more forgiving but still require adequate paper density to prevent the text on the reverse side from distracting the reader.
Ultimately, the GSM you choose shapes the overall presentation quality and durability of your printed materials. Heavier sheets feel more substantial in hand, resist tearing, and convey a sense of professionalism. Matching the paper weight to your specific printer type and document purpose ensures clean, legible results without causing unnecessary wear on your machine’s internal components.
Choosing the Right Paper Weight for Your Daily Tasks
For high-volume, everyday office tasks, 70 GSM paper is a highly cost-effective choice. It is ideal for single-sided internal drafts, utility bills, and archiving where minimizing physical storage space is a priority. Because it is thinner, you can fit more sheets into a standard binder or filing cabinet, though it is best reserved for standard black-and-white text printing rather than color-heavy graphics.
When it comes to standard business correspondence, double-sided printing, and external reports, 80 GSM is the industry standard. This weight offers the optimal balance of opacity, stiffness, and feed reliability for both inkjet and laser printers. It provides enough resistance to show-through to make duplex printing highly legible, making it the go-to choice for daily office operations and professional communications.
For premium reports, certificates, or client-facing proposals, upgrading to 90 GSM or 100+ GSM paper is recommended. These heavier weights offer a luxurious, substantial feel that immediately elevates the perceived value of your work. They provide excellent opacity for full-color graphics and heavy ink coverage, ensuring your most important documents leave a lasting impression on your clients.
Beyond GSM: Other Copy Paper Specs to Verify
While grammage is a critical factor, other specifications also play a major role in print quality. Brightness and whiteness levels determine how vivid your text and colors appear on the page. Higher brightness ratings reflect more light, creating a sharp contrast that makes black text easier to read and colors appear more vibrant.
The surface finish and smoothness of the paper affect both print clarity and printer maintenance. Smoother paper allows toner and ink to bond evenly, resulting in crisp text and solid color fills without speckling. Additionally, smooth paper generates less paper dust, which helps prevent buildup on your printer’s internal rollers and extends the lifespan of your equipment.
In humid environments, such as Singapore’s tropical climate, moisture content and storage conditions are vital considerations. Paper naturally absorbs moisture from the air, which can cause sheets to curl, stick together, and jam during the high-heat printing process. To maintain optimal performance, store your paper in its original moisture-resistant wrapper until you are ready to load it, and keep opened reams in a cool, dry cabinet.

Can I use 70 GSM paper for double-sided printing?
While you can physically run 70 GSM paper through a duplex printer, it is generally not recommended for double-sided printing. The lower opacity of lighter paper means that text and images from the reverse side will easily show through, making the document difficult to read. If you must use 70 GSM for duplex tasks, it is best to perform a test print with a single sheet to check if the show-through level is acceptable for your specific ink and printer settings.
Will heavier paper damage my standard office printer?
Using paper that exceeds your printer’s maximum supported weight can lead to paper jams, roller wear, and potential damage to the fusing unit. Standard office printers typically handle up to 120 GSM through their main paper trays, but you should always consult your specific printer manual to verify its exact limits. For very heavy cardstock or specialty media, many printers feature a manual bypass tray designed to provide a straighter paper path, reducing strain on the internal feed rollers.
